Biography

Harold “Hal” Puthoff is an electrical engineer and researcher whose career includes laser physics, government-funded remote-viewing research at Stanford Research Institute, and later work on vacuum physics, advanced propulsion and anomalous aerospace topics.

His UAP relevance is broad rather than tied to a single sighting. He has been associated with researchers and government-linked programmes that explored unconventional phenomena and later became a scientific adviser in the modern disclosure-era network around To The Stars Academy and related efforts.

Role in the UAP Topic

Puthoff has helped supply a technical vocabulary for discussions of unusual propulsion, vacuum energy and spacetime engineering. He has also been connected to AAWSAP-era research and to individuals such as Eric Davis, Luis Elizondo and Christopher Mellon.

His work spans both conventional physics and highly controversial subjects. Those records should be kept distinct: the prestige of one does not automatically validate the other.

Claims and Evidence
  • Unconventional propulsion concepts deserve serious theoretical analysis

    Puthoff has written about spacetime metrics, vacuum fluctuations and possible propulsion implications.

    Critical notes

    • The existence of peer-reviewed or technical discussion is not evidence that an operational propulsion system has been built or that UAP use such a system.
  • Remote-viewing research demonstrated anomalous information transfer

    Puthoff's SRI work became part of a long-running intelligence programme examining claimed psychic perception.

    Critical notes

    • Government sponsorship establishes institutional interest, not scientific validation. The remote-viewing literature remains heavily contested over methodology, replication and interpretation.
  • UAP may involve physics beyond conventional aerospace engineering

    Puthoff has discussed advanced-physics models in UAP contexts.

    Critical notes

    • A model can describe a hypothetical mechanism without establishing that the observed phenomenon requires that mechanism. Sensor data must first demonstrate the claimed performance.
